The Future Of Parking: How Automated Car Parking Systems Are Revolutionizing The Way We Park

The rise of urbanization and the increasing number of vehicles on the road have led to a growing need for innovative parking solutions. Traditional parking facilities are often inefficient, time-consuming, and prone to errors. However, the emergence of automated car parking systems is revolutionizing the way we park our vehicles, offering a convenient and efficient alternative to traditional parking structures.

automated car parking systems utilize advanced technology to automate the process of parking and retrieving vehicles. These systems are typically located in high-traffic areas such as shopping malls, airports, and urban centers where parking space is limited. The concept is simple – drivers park their vehicles in a designated area and the system takes care of the rest. From parking the vehicle to retrieving it, the entire process is automated and controlled by the system.

One of the key advantages of automated car parking systems is their space-saving design. Traditional parking structures require a significant amount of space for ramps, aisles, and walkways. In contrast, automated parking systems are compact and can park more vehicles in less space. This is achieved by utilizing vertical stacking technology, where vehicles are parked on multiple levels to maximize space efficiency. As a result, automated car parking systems can park up to 60% more vehicles compared to traditional parking garages.

In addition to space efficiency, automated car parking systems offer a range of other benefits. For drivers, these systems provide a convenient and hassle-free parking experience. Drivers simply need to drive their vehicle into the designated area and the system takes care of the rest. There is no need to search for parking spots or navigate through crowded parking garages. This not only saves time but also reduces stress and frustration associated with finding parking in busy urban areas.

Furthermore, automated car parking systems enhance safety and security for both vehicles and drivers. Since the system controls the entire parking process, there is minimal risk of accidents or damage to vehicles. In traditional parking facilities, accidents such as dings, scratches, and collisions are common due to human error and congestion. With automated parking systems, the risk of such incidents is significantly reduced, ensuring the safety and well-being of parked vehicles.

From a sustainability perspective, automated car parking systems offer environmental benefits as well. By maximizing space efficiency, these systems reduce the need for expansive parking lots and garages, which in turn helps to preserve green space and reduce urban sprawl. Additionally, since vehicles are parked in a controlled and organized manner, there is less pollution and greenhouse gas emissions associated with vehicles circling around looking for parking.

The implementation of automated car parking systems also brings economic advantages to property developers and owners. These systems require less land and construction costs compared to traditional parking structures, making them a cost-effective solution for maximizing parking capacity in dense urban areas. Additionally, automated parking systems have a higher return on investment compared to traditional parking facilities, as they can accommodate more vehicles and generate more revenue per square foot.
